Indigenous Research, Education, and Advocacy Lab (IREAL)
Advancing Indigenous-centered scholarship, pedagogy, and advocacy across Washington State University.
IREAL is committed to research, teaching, and advocacy that honor Indigenous knowledge systems and promote long-term, trust-based relationships with Indigenous peoples and nations.
What We Do
Indigenous-Centered Scholarship
IREAL supports research that honors Indigenous epistemologies, strengthens cultural continuity, and advances decolonizing approaches to educational systems and research practices.
Community Partnerships
The lab prioritizes relationships with tribal nations, Indigenous community organizations, and school districts. These partnerships guide research priorities and ensure that projects benefit Indigenous communities directly.
Student Mentorship & Learning
IREAL provides mentorship for both undergraduate and graduate students, offering hands‑on research experiences, opportunities to engage in community-led projects, and support for learning Indigenous research methodologies.
Curriculum & Pedagogical Support
The lab contributes to culturally responsive curriculum design, supports the integration of Indigenous methodologies in teacher preparation, and promotes Indigenous-centered educational practices.
Advocacy & Institutional Engagement
IREAL works across WSU to strengthen university‑wide understanding of Indigenous knowledge systems, sovereignty, and ethical protocols through workshops, collaborations, and consultative services.
Services for Faculty & Research Units
Grant Development Assistance
Support for proposal development, including culturally responsive frameworks, Indigenous knowledge integration, and language that aligns with ethical Indigenous research practices.
Tribal Consultation Protocols
Guidance on respectful engagement with tribal nations, compliance with best practices, and support for building long-term reciprocal partnerships.
Curriculum & Outreach Support
Assistance in creating educational materials and outreach programs that reflect Indigenous perspectives and promote culturally grounded learning experiences.
Workshops & Training
University-wide training on Indigenous methodologies, Indigenous data sovereignty, ethical research, and community-engaged best practices.
COLLABORATION ACROSS CAMPUS
Campus & Community Collaboration
IREAL collaborates closely with Indigenous faculty, cultural centers, and student organizations across WSU. The lab engages in Indigenous-led research projects, transdisciplinary grant writing, curriculum development, and community dialogues that strengthen relationships between the university and tribal nations.
These partnerships ensure that research is community-driven, aligned with Indigenous priorities, and grounded in ethical, reciprocal practices.
